On day two - and take two - of the Spodcasters in San Jose, the crew makes any necessary tweaks to its weekend predictions after getting up close and personal with both Kansas and Southern Illinois earlier in the day in the HP Pavilion. Creating the noise in this episode is KUSports.com editor Ryan Greene, Journal-World SIU beat writer for another day Ryan 'tangent-master' Wood, J-W business editor Mark Fagan and J-W sports editor Tom Keegan.
